For best food care
Store only high-quality, fresh food in your appliance.
z
Store perishable foods in the appliance immediately after purchase. Storing at room
z
temperature increases the rate of deterioration and can allow harmful microbial growth.
Foods such as meat, poultry and seafood should be well wrapped or sealed in
z
suitable packaging to prevent dehydration, color deterioration, loss of flavor, and transfer
of odor.
We recommend storing these foods on the bottom shelf of your appliance or in one of
z
the bins to prevent potential spills and cross-contamination with other foods.
Ensure hot foods and beverages are cooled sufficiently before placing them into
z
the appliance. Hot items may cause other foods to warm to unsafe temperatures. Hot
items may also cause sealed items to sweat/condensate — which is undesirable.
Beverages are best stored standing upright in the door shelves or on the bottle
z
racks provided.
Ensure raw and cooked foods are stored separately to avoid cross-contamination.
z
Consume food items within the recommended storage times. Discard foods that
z
show sign of spoilage.
Keep door openings to a minimum to maintain optimum storage temperatures inside
z
your appliance.

Items stored in your refrigerator
Dairy items such as butter and cheeses should be stored in the covered door shelf
z
to minimize any transfer of odor or odor absorption from other foods.
Eggs should be stored in their carton to avoid absorption of strong odors through
z
their porous shell structure.

Ensure air is removed from packaging to avoid large formation of ice crystals and
z
prevent freezer burn.
To maintain freshness and quality, we recommend defrosting foods in the refrigerator.
z
These foods should not be in contact with fresh foods. Ensure partially or fully defrosted
foods are never re-frozen – cook immediately.
